Bahamas vs Brazil: Tax Comparison

Taxes are usually the first thing expats look at, and for good reason. The difference between Bahamas and Brazil on tax can mean tens of thousands of dollars every year. Bahamas runs a zero-tax tax system while Brazil operates on a worldwide basis.

Tax Category ๐Ÿ‡ง๐Ÿ‡ธ Bahamas ๐Ÿ‡ง๐Ÿ‡ท Brazil
Personal Income Tax 0% 0% to 27.5%
Corporate Tax 0% 34%
Capital Gains Tax 0% 15% to 22.5%
Wealth Tax None None
Inheritance Tax None Up to 8% (ITCMD, varies by state)
VAT / GST 10% VAT Up to 25% (ICMS, under reform)
Tax System Zero-tax Worldwide
CRS Participation Yes Yes
Tax Treaties 0 37

Bahamas tax notes: True zero-tax jurisdiction. No income, corporate, capital gains, or withholding taxes. Government revenue from VAT (10%), stamp duty, customs, and business licence fees.

Brazil tax notes: Brazil taxes worldwide income for tax residents. Corporate tax is effectively 34% (15% IRPJ + 10% surcharge + 9% CSLL). Major tax reform underway replacing multiple indirect taxes with a dual VAT system (CBS/IBS). Capital gains on financial assets are taxed progressively from 15% to 22.5%. Social security contributions are significant (up to 14% for employees). Special tax regimes exist for certain sectors and the Manaus Free Trade Zone offers incentives.

Bahamas vs Brazil: Residency and Citizenship Pathways

Getting residency is one thing. Knowing what it actually costs, how long it takes, and whether it leads to citizenship is what separates a smart move from an expensive mistake.

Residency Factor ๐Ÿ‡ง๐Ÿ‡ธ Bahamas ๐Ÿ‡ง๐Ÿ‡ท Brazil
Visa Types Permanent Residency, Annual Residency, Economic Permanent Residency Investor Visa (VIPER), Digital Nomad Visa, Retirement Visa, Work Visa, Family Reunification Visa
Minimum Investment $1,000,000 property (Economic PR) $100,000
Processing Time 3-12 months 2-6 months
Physical Presence Must reside for permit maintenance No strict minimum for PR maintenance
Path to Citizenship Yes Yes
Years to Citizenship 10 4
CBI Available No No
CBI Minimum Cost N/A N/A

Bahamas: Economic Permanent Residency requires $1,000,000 property purchase with expedited processing. After 10 years of residency plus demonstrated physical presence, naturalization to Bahamian citizenship is possible. Must renounce other citizenships upon naturalization.

Brazil: Brazil offers multiple residency pathways including investor, retirement, and digital nomad visas. The investor visa requires a minimum R$500,000 (~$100,000) investment in a Brazilian business. Digital nomad visa available for remote workers earning at least $1,500/month. Citizenship available after 4 years of permanent residency (reduced to 1 year for citizens of Portuguese-speaking countries). Brazil allows dual citizenship. Retirement visa requires proof of pension income of at least $2,000/month.

Bahamas vs Brazil: Cost of Living and Lifestyle

Tax savings mean nothing if the cost of living eats them up. Here is how Bahamas and Brazil stack up on the things that actually affect your daily life.

Lifestyle Factor ๐Ÿ‡ง๐Ÿ‡ธ Bahamas ๐Ÿ‡ง๐Ÿ‡ท Brazil
Cost of Living Index 72/100 40/100
Monthly Cost (Single) $2,500-4,000 $800-$1,500
Monthly Cost (Family) $5,000-9,000 $1,800-$3,500
Safety Index 55/100 35/100
Healthcare Quality Good Good
Healthcare System Good public (PMH) + private clinics Mixed public/private
Climate Tropical (Caribbean) Tropical to subtropical
Primary Language English Portuguese
English Spoken Yes No
Internet Speed 50 Mbps 100+ Mbps
Expat Community Medium Large

Bahamas: English-speaking, close to the US (30 min flight from Miami). Beautiful islands. Nassau is developed, Out Islands are remote. Hurricane exposure. High cost of living driven by import dependence.

Brazil: Brazil offers an exceptional lifestyle with diverse landscapes from tropical beaches to cosmopolitan cities like Sรฃo Paulo and Rio de Janeiro. Rich cultural scene, world-class cuisine, and very affordable cost of living outside major metros. Safety is a concern in certain urban areas, though gated communities and upscale neighborhoods are generally secure. Private healthcare is excellent and affordable by Western standards. The country has a vibrant expat community, particularly in Florianรณpolis, Sรฃo Paulo, and the Northeast coast.

Bahamas vs Brazil: Business Setup and Corporate Structures

If you are running a business or need a corporate vehicle for investments, the differences between Bahamas and Brazil on company formation, compliance costs, and banking access could make or break your setup.

Business Factor ๐Ÿ‡ง๐Ÿ‡ธ Bahamas ๐Ÿ‡ง๐Ÿ‡ท Brazil
Corporate Structures IBC, Exempt Ltd Company, Foundation, Segregated Accounts Company, Trust Ltda, S.A., EIRELI, MEI, SCP
Banking Ease Easy Moderate
Banking Privacy High Low
Setup Time 1-3 days 2-4 weeks
Annual Compliance $2,000-5,000 $3,000-$8,000
Crypto Friendly Yes Yes
Crypto Tax Tax-free Capital gains taxed at 15% on profits above R$35,000/month

Bahamas: Strong financial services sector. Good trust and fund legislation. Close proximity to US. SMART fund regime allows fast fund setup. Banking is well-established.

Brazil: Brazil has South Americaโ€™s largest economy and a growing fintech and tech startup ecosystem. Complex regulatory environment with high compliance burden and extensive bureaucracy (known locally as โ€˜custo Brasilโ€™). The Manaus Free Trade Zone offers significant tax incentives. Foreign investment is generally welcomed but certain sectors have restrictions. Strong domestic consumer market of 210+ million people.

Bahamas vs Brazil: Asset Protection Comparison

Asset protection is where the rubber meets the road. A country can have perfect taxes and great weather, but if a creditor or frivolous lawsuit can reach your assets there, the whole strategy falls apart.

Asset Protection ๐Ÿ‡ง๐Ÿ‡ธ Bahamas ๐Ÿ‡ง๐Ÿ‡ท Brazil
Protection Strength Strong Weak
Charging Order Protection No No
Trust Legislation Yes No
Foundation Legislation Yes No

Bahamas: Strong trust legislation based on English common law. Purpose trusts and SMART funds available. ICON (Investment Condominium) structures. Bahamas is a well-regulated but privacy-respecting jurisdiction.

Brazil: Brazilโ€™s legal framework provides limited asset protection for international investors. The country does not recognize foreign trusts and has no domestic trust legislation. Corporate structures offer basic liability protection but courts can pierce the corporate veil relatively easily. No charging order protection exists. Brazil participates in CRS and has extensive information-sharing agreements. The judicial system can be slow but is increasingly aggressive in pursuing asset recovery.
